Abstraktní datový typ: Porovnání verzí

Smazaný obsah Přidaný obsah
Adam Zivner (diskuse | příspěvky)
Řádek 23:
 
== Oddělení rozhraní a implementace ==
Při programování je ADT reprezentováno [[API|rozhraním]], které skrývá vlastní implementaci. KlientskýKlientského programátorprogramátora, který ADT používá, zajímá jak objekt používat (jeho rozhraní), ale ne už vlastní implementace.
 
Robustnost ADT spočívá v tom, že implementace je skrytá a programátorovi jsou nabídnuty pouze ovládací prvky. Vlastní implementaci ale lze změnit.